Selecting the Right Fitted Oven
When thinking about a fitted oven, a number of elements need to be considered to make sure the very best integrated oven uk option for your kitchen:
Size: Measure the area readily available for your oven properly, considering not only the width and height but likewise the depth to ensure it fits snugly within your cabinets.
Cooking Style: Assess your cooking practices-- whether you prefer baking, roasting, or steaming. Choose an oven that aligns with your main methods of cooking.
Functions: Look for specific features that cater to your cooking style. For example, if you're a passionate baker, a model with accurate temperature level control might be crucial. Furthermore, think about models with clever technology for remote access and monitoring.
Spending plan: Fitted ovens can range greatly in price. Establish a spending plan beforehand and consist of installation costs, which may need expert assistance for optimal results.
Energy Efficiency: Look for energy-efficient designs that assist in saving on energy bills while reducing your ecological impact.

A: While it is possible to install a fitted oven yourself, it is extremely advised to seek professional installation to ensure safety, right sizing, and compliance with local codes.
Q2: Are fitted ovens easy to clean?
A: Many fitted ovens featured self-cleaning functions or easy-to-clean interiors. Constantly refer to the manufacturer's recommendations for maintenance to keep your oven in prime condition.
Q3: Can I replace a conventional oven with a fitted oven?
A: Yes, a fitted oven can change a standard freestanding oven. However, ensure that the measurements and setup requirements align with your existing kitchen layout.
Q4: How do I maintain a fitted oven?
A: Regular maintenance includes cleaning up the oven's interior, checking gaskets, checking seals, and ensuring that all elements are functioning properly. Constantly follow the manufacturer's guidelines for maintenance procedures.
